Important Registration Guidelines:
bullet

Registration is limited to 4 courses or 12 credits per Fall Semester.

bullet

Registration is limited to 4 courses or 12 credits per Spring Semester.

bullet

Registration is limited to 3 courses or 9 credits for Summer Semester.  Summer I and II are considered one semester -  9 credits total per summer.

bullet

Please note:  registration limit is the responsibility of the student.  Student will not be credited for any courses taken over the credit limit regardless of circumstance without prior approval by Brooklyn College in writing.

Transcript Designations - please note that BC utilizes different date designations than that of LIIPS:
bullet

Fall                August 16 - December 30                   Available after January 1

bullet

Spring           January 1 - May 31                             Available after June 1

bullet

Summer        June 1 - August 15                              Available after September 1

Note:  please plan accordingly to be sure that you are not disappointed or if you are under a deadline.  Please note that transcripts can take days or up to weeks for receipt.  Summer session transcripts are generally not available until September.
